UK&Ireland
| Title | Location |
Department
|
|
|---|---|---|---|
|
Solution Architect - Secure Systems & Product Strategy (Public Sector)
Assembly, Bristol, United Kingdom
30 Oct 2025
|
|||
|
Cyber Security Governance & Assurance Specialist - ESN
1 Braham Street, London, United Kingdom
23 Oct 2025
|
|||